It was inevitable, but Kohli smashed the record, being the quickest to 10,000 runs in 205 innings. Next fastest is Tendulkar in 259 innings.

Mushfiq becomes the first wicket keeper to score 2 double tons in test cricket.

With his unbeaten 219, he became the first wicketkeeper, and the first Bangladeshi, to score two double-centuries in Test cricket. It was also the first double-ton of the year and by the time the declaration came, he had made more runs in a single innings than any other Bangladesh batsman.
